Why Bitcoin’s next price breakout hinges on BTC ETF flows
U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s, particularly Fidelity’s FBTC and Ark Invest’s ARKB, are now critical indicators for Bitcoin’s price direction. These ETFs act as key liquidity signals, with their flows strongly correlated to BTC’s movements. Despite recent weekly net inflows of $1.4 billion, day-to-day volatility persists, and institutional momentum appears to be slowing. Both FBTC and ARKB have shown renewed outflows and failed to reach new highs, suggesting near-term consolidation or downside risk for Bitcoin. While BlackRock’s IBIT remains the largest ETF, its over-the-counter trading lessens its immediate market impact. Sustained Bitcoin price recovery likely depends on a reversal in ETF flow trends.
